2011-05-31 Mikhail Naganov <mnaganov@chromium.org>
[WebKit-https.git] / LayoutTests / svg / as-image / svg-nested.html
1 <html>
2 <head>
3 <script>
4 if (window.layoutTestController) {
5   layoutTestController.dumpAsText();
6   layoutTestController.waitUntilDone();
7 }
8 </script>
9 </head>
10 <body>
11 Success - a hugely nested SVG did not crash us.
12 <script>
13 function done() {
14   if (window.layoutTestController)
15     layoutTestController.notifyDone();
16   else
17     alert('done!');
18 }
19
20 var x = '';
21 for (i=0; i<50000; ++i)
22   x += '<a>';
23 for (i=0; i<50000; ++i)
24   x += '</a>';
25 var uri = 'data:image/svg+xml,' + x;
26 var i = new Image();
27 i.onerror = done;
28 i.src = uri;
29 </script>
30 </body>
31 </html>